My top six:

6. Stokes for his super innings in WCs and Ashes, but needs more output in tests away from home to go higher.

5. Gilly, great WC final performances plus a bunch of test knocks in critical situations.

4. The Waugh bros, hard to separate, in tests pretty much most of their top innings fit this criteria. Not as many in LOIs though but still a few.

3. Warne, he always seemed to raise his game the more the situation seemed desperate. Great semi performances.

2. McGrath, his best performances in tests have come in high profile series such as WI 95, Lord 2005, etc. In WCs, it's similar, his 5fer against WI in 99 turned Australia's form around, then he took Tendulkar's wicket to end the match in 2003, and then was a star in 2007 towards the end.

1. Viv, tests his peak coincided with high profile series against the world's best, and towards the end of his career he had key knocks in 87/88 against India and Pakistan when WIs unbeaten reign was threatened. In WCs and tournament finals, he has a terrific record.
